Bipartisan Crypto Regulation: Risks and Implications for DeFi

It is fascinating to observe how bipartisan support for crypto regulation is seen as a double-edged sword. On the one hand, it is essential for the stability of the industry; on the other, it is intrinsically fragile. The ongoing discussions highlight the shadow of potential conflicts of interest that could undermine public trust.

The fragility of bipartisan support

Let’s face it, the idea of ​​bipartisan support for crypto regulation often feels like the holy grail of crypto policy. But it’s not all sunshine and rainbows. Once lawmakers start having vested interests in crypto, things can get murky. Do they truly support legislation aimed at the public good, or are they just watching their wallets? This is a legitimate concern that could easily undermine public confidence in the entire process.

The CLARITY law: a double-edged sword

The CLARITY Act is a big deal, representing a significant bipartisan effort to clarify crypto regulations. But, and it’s a big but, it could also dilute investor protections. By transferring oversight of certain assets from the SEC to the CFTC, it opens the door to regulatory arbitrage. This could allow issuers to escape stricter regulations by reclassifying their assets, which, let’s be honest, could put investors in a more precarious position.

The Future of DeFi in a Regulated World

Now let’s talk about decentralized finance (DeFi). This has been a revolutionary force, but bipartisan push for regulation could be a game-changer. Light-touch regulations could actually give the crypto industry the keys to monetary policy, which isn’t exactly the basis of democratic accountability. Add to that the fact that new DeFi intermediaries are often opaque and you have a recipe for operational instability. If regulation focuses more on industry expansion than consumer safety, we expect a potential increase in fraud and market manipulation.

Protecting Consumers in the Age of Crypto

As this bipartisan wave of crypto regulation grows, consumer protection must be at the forefront. Otherwise, we risk developing legislation that does not address the unique risks posed by decentralized platforms. We need fairness, safety and accountability in any regulatory framework. A robust approach will help protect consumers from the risks inherent in the crypto world while enabling innovation.

The Future of Crypto Regulation

Essentially, the future of crypto regulation is about balance. As bipartisan negotiations move forward, we must be mindful of conflicts of interest and keep the public interest in mind. The CLARITY Act and the shifting sands of DeFi will undoubtedly shape the crypto landscape. Thoughtfully navigating these waters will be crucial to a regulatory framework that promotes growth but also protects consumers and the integrity of the financial system.
